The User Interface (UI) and the User Experience (UX) of AI trading platforms that predict and analyze stocks are essential to ensuring efficiency, usability as well as general satisfaction. A poorly designed interface can make it difficult to make decisions, even if the underlying AI models are robust. Here are the top 10 tips to evaluate the user interface/UX of these platforms:
1. Examine the ease of use as well as the intuitiveness, simplicity and ease of use.
Navigation: The platform should be easy to use. It should have easy-to-use buttons, menus and workflows.
Learning curve - Determine how fast a user can pick up the platform and grasp it without extensive training.
Consistency - Check the design patterns on every platform for uniformity (e.g. buttons, colors and styles).
2. Make sure you check for customizability.
Dashboard customization: Examine to see if you can alter dashboards to display the relevant data as well as graphs and metrics.
Layout flexibility: Make sure your platform permits you to change the layout of widgets as well as tables, charts and charts.
Themes and preferences. Examine whether there are any dark or light settings or other visual preferences.
3. Visualize Data
Chart quality. Check that your platform has high-quality interactive charts (e.g. Candlestick charts or Line charts) with zooming/panning capabilities.
Visual clarity - Examine to see if data are clearly displayed using appropriate tools, labels or legends.
Real-time updates: Check if the visualizations automatically reflect changes in the market.
4. Speed and Test Responsiveness
Speed of loading: Make sure that the platform is loading quickly, even when you have huge data sets.
Real-time performance: Determine whether your application is able to handle feeds of data which are updated in real-time without lags or delays.
Cross-device compatibility: Make sure that the platform runs seamlessly on every device including mobile, desktop and tablet.
5. Examine Accessibility
Go through the mobile app to determine if it has all the features you require to trade on the go.
Keyboard shortcuts: Ensure the platform supports keyboard shortcuts to advanced users.
Accessibility features: Check if the platform complies with accessibility standards (e.g., screen reader support and high-contrast modes).
6. Utilize the Search and Filter Functions
Search performance: Ensure that the platform permits users to perform a quick search of indexes, stocks or other assets.
Advanced filters - Find out whether users can apply filters, like by sector, market cap or performance metrics to limit the results.
Searches saved to save: Find out whether you are able to save filters and searches that you frequently use.
7. Be sure to check for alerts and notifications
Customizable alarms: Make sure users have the ability to set up alarms for specific situations.
Delivery of notifications: Check whether notifications can be sent via multiple channels (e.g. SMS, email or app notifications).
Timing - Ensure that alerts are generated quickly and accurately.
8. Evaluating Integration with Other Software
Broker integration: Make sure the platform integrates seamlessly with your brokerage account for easy trading execution.
API access. Check if a platform provides API access to users with advanced capabilities for the creation of customized tools and workflows.
Third-party interfaces: Verify whether the platform offers integrations with third-party tools (e.g. Excel or Google Sheets) and trading robots.
9. Assess Help and support Features
Onboarding tutorials Make sure that new users have the ability to access tutorials.
Help center - Make sure that your platform has a complete support center or knowledgebase.
Customer support: Verify if the platform offers responsive customer support (e.g., email, live chat, telephone).
10. Test User Satisfaction Overall
Feedback from the user: Review and testimonials of research conducted to determine the overall satisfaction level of UI/UX.
Trial period: Use an unpaid trial or demo to try the platform out for yourself and assess its usability.
Verify the platform's error handling.

Top 10 Tips For Assessing The Transparency Of Ai Stock Analysing Trading Platforms
Transparency plays a crucial role in assessing AI-driven trading and stock prediction platforms. Transparency allows users to confirm predictions, be confident in the platform and understand how it works. Here are the top 10 suggestions to assess the credibility of these platforms:
1. An Explanation for AI Models that is Clear
Tip Check to see whether the platform offers an explicit description of the AI models, algorithms and platforms utilized.
What's the reason? Users can more accurately assess the validity and weaknesses of a technology by understanding its underlying technology.
2. Disclosure of Data Sources
Tips: Check if the platform makes public the data sources it uses (e.g. historical stock data, news, social media, etc.).
Why? Knowing the sources of information ensures that the platform has accurate and up-to-date data.
3. Performance Metrics and Backtesting Results
Tip: Look for transparent reporting of performance metrics (e.g., accuracy rates, ROI) and backtesting results.
This gives users the ability to compare the performance of their previous platforms with those on the current platform.
4. Real-Time Updates and Notifications
Tips. Find out if your platform is able to provide real-time information as well as notifications about trades and changes to the system, such as trading predictions.
Why: Real-time visibility ensures that users are alert to critical actions.
5. Transparent Communication Concerning Limitations
Tip: Check to see whether the platform is honest about the risk associated with its trading and prediction strategies.
The reason: Recognizing limits increases trust and helps you make better decisions.
6. Data in Raw Data to Users
Tips: Ensure that users are able to access raw data that is used in AI models, or the intermediate results.
What's the reason? Users can do an analysis on their own using raw data and validate their predictions.
7. Transparency regarding fees and charges
Be sure that the platform clearly outlines all subscription fees and other hidden costs.
Transparent Pricing: It builds trust by preventing the unexpected cost of.
8. Regular reporting and audits
Check whether the platform issues regular reports or goes through audits by third party auditors to check its performance.
Why independent verification is important: It increases the credibility of your business and increases accountability.
9. Predictions and Explainability
TIP: Determine if the platform provides information on the specific ways in which recommendations or predictions are created (e.g., feature importance or decision trees).
The reason: Explainability helps users to comprehend AI decisions.
10. Customer feedback and support channels
TIP: Make sure that the platform has open ways to receive feedback and assistance from users, and if they provide a clear response to users' concerns.
The reason is that responsiveness in communication is a mark of dedication to transparency.
Bonus Tip - Regulatory Compliance
Check that the platform conforms to financial regulations that are relevant and publicly discloses the conformity status. It adds an additional layer of trustworthiness and transparency.
